Mitchell Funk
East Village Bums, Tramps Smoking and Drinking at Blue Green Wall

1969

About the Item

Four East Village down-and-out derelicts and apparent friends sit on a step and engage in a lively chat. They are smoking and drinking. Street Photographer Mitchell Funk captures them with a late afternoon light and sets them against a colorful green wall with tree shadows that add a pictorial complexity to the image. A blur of blue occupies the lower left quadrant, resulting from a passing car. Funk's soft, colorful palette brings a fresh perspective to a gritty subject Can a street photograph be a grab shot and precisely designed simultaneously? Mitchell Funk says yes. He brings finely honed photography skills such as composition, intense lighting and design to found subject matter. Mitchell Funk brings the compositional precision of studio photography to street photography. Unlike most street photographers, Funk is an abstractionist while being a documentarian. This archival color photograph by fine art photographer Mitchell Funk is signed, dated and numbered 2/15, lower right recto. Other sizes are available and the fine art photograph is unframed and printed later. Printed on Hahnemühle Fine Art paper Mitchell Funk is a pioneer of " Color Photography" In 1970 he participated in one the first " Color Photography" shows at a major museum. Brooklyn Museum, show "Images en Couleur" . 1971 Included he was included in the visionary book "Frontiers of Photography" Time Life. Color ! American Photography Transformed. Amon Carter Museum. He has had more than 50 Photography Magazine Covers and has had covers on Newsweek, Fortune, New York Magazine and Life Magazine among others
